Output 3dc3b02463c5c3741d425ff8cddf751c90036e2ff2cf1311c56b60d117b557a8:1

value
51515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62c944de08eddecee34190b142542bcb989dc68 OP_EQUAL
address
3Q8fZABDpLzBbTiAX9bcsE3xfWMv8qa3rX
transaction
3dc3b02463c5c3741d425ff8cddf751c90036e2ff2cf1311c56b60d117b557a8
confirmations
244217
spent
true